Guide Us In<strong>to</strong> Your Kingdom ...<br />

In this prayer <strong>the</strong> priest says, "Guide us in<strong>to</strong> Your kingdom,<br />

that as in this, as likewise also in everything, Your great<br />

and holy name be glorified, blessed and exalted in<br />

everything. Honourable and blessed, with Jesus Christ<br />

Your beloved Son and <strong>the</strong> <strong>Holy</strong> Spirit." This part was<br />

mentioned in one of <strong>the</strong> old handwritten liturgy books as<br />

follows: "Guide us in<strong>to</strong> Your kingdom, that and through<br />

this, as likewise also in everything, Your great and holy<br />

name is glorified, blessed and exalted in everything, with<br />

<strong>the</strong> honourable, and blessed Jesus Christ Your beloved<br />

Son and <strong>the</strong> <strong>Holy</strong> Spirit."<br />

The second text is more correct than <strong>the</strong> first, relative <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ong><br />

accurate Coptic text and its meaning. We shall try <strong>to</strong> find<br />

some deep meanings treasured in this wonderful prayer,<br />

based on <strong>the</strong> second text. "Guide us in<strong>to</strong> Your kingdom...",<br />

<strong>the</strong> priest asks for guidance <strong>to</strong> <strong>the</strong> good way that leads him<br />

and his congregation <strong>to</strong>wards <strong>the</strong> heavenly kingdom <strong>to</strong> dwell<br />

with God forever in glorious joy. "...that and through this,<br />

and likewise also in everything, Your great and holy name<br />

is glorified, blessed and exalted...", as many were guided <strong>to</strong><br />

<strong>the</strong> heavenly kingdom, walking <strong>the</strong> correct path, and adorned<br />

with spiritual virtues. This is reason enough for glorifying<br />

God, praising Him and exalting His Name, as <strong>the</strong> Lord Jesus<br />
